Abstract: Candidemia is among the most frequent nosocomial bloodstream infections. Landmark caseā€control studies on amphotericin B and fluconazole estimated attributable mortality rates of 38% and 49%, respectively. After introduction of echinocandins, these may have decreased. read more here.
